AcetoneISO is a disk image manipulator for GNU/Linux. It is a feature-rich and complete software application to manage CD/DVD images. For example it can Mount typical proprietary images formats of the Windows world and do plenty of other things.
It uses common open source tools to achieve its goals such as FUSEISO.
Features Include:
- Mount/Unmount ISO, MDF, NRG, BIN, NRG, IMG (no password required)
- Display showing images mounted
- Automatic Mount, destination is not required
- Convert / Extract to ISO : *.bin *.mdf *.nrg *.img *.daa *.cdi *.b5i *.bwi *.pdi and others
- Play a DVD movie image with most used media players with cover downloader
- Generate an ISO from a folder or CD/DVD
- Generate/Check MD5 file of an image
- Encrypt/Decrypt an image
- Split/Merge image in X megabyte
- Compress with high ratio an image in 7z format
- Rip a PSX CD to *.bin to make it work with epsxe/psx emulators
- Service-Menu support for Konqueror
- Restore a lost CUE file of *.bin *.img
- Blank CD/DVD
- Burn ISO/Cue to CD/DVD
- Mount Mac OS *.dmg images
- Retrieve INFORMATION of an image
- El-Torito support to create ISO bootable CD
- Mount *.iso in a specified folder from the user
- Create a database of images
- Extract the Boot Image of a CD/DVD or ISO
